DOJ’s Crackdown on Privacy App Wasabi Wallet

The DOJ’s recent action against the privacy-focused Wasabi Wallet has sparked a heated debate about financial privacy in the digital age. The wallet, which had been offering a Coinjoin Coordination service, announced its discontinuation effective June 1st, 2024. This move came as a response to the DOJ’s crackdown, which has been criticized by several privacy advocates, including Naomi Brockwell, who stressed the importance of financial privacy for a free society on Twitter.

Edward Snowden Criticises Slow Progress on Bitcoin Privacy

Edward Snowden, a well-known figure in the world of cryptocurrencies and privacy, joined the conversation, using the Wasabi wallet discontinuation tweet to indicate to Bitcoin Developers that the clock on Privacy is ticking. Snowden pointed out that developers have had ample time to address privacy issues but haven’t provided viable solutions. This sentiment reflects a broader concern within the cryptocurrency community about the slow progress on issues like scaling and privacy.

The Need for Privacy in Digital Currencies

In a previous conversation with Brockwell in 2020, Snowden discussed the need for privacy in Bitcoin and other digital currencies. He highlighted the weaknesses in existing c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, regarding privacy protections. The recent DOJ’s crackdown and the discontinuation of Wasabi Wallet’s service underscore these concerns, highlighting the ongoing struggle to ensure financial privacy in the digital age.
